1. Этот сайт использует файлы cookie. Продолжая пользоваться данным сайтом, Вы соглашаетесь на использование нами Ваших файлов cookie. Узнать больше.
  2. Вы находитесь в сообществе Rubukkit. Мы - администраторы серверов Minecraft, разрабатываем собственные плагины и переводим на различные языки плагины наших коллег из других стран.
    Скрыть объявление
Скрыть объявление
В преддверии глобального обновления, мы проводим исследования, которые помогут нам сделать опыт пользования форумом ещё удобнее. Помогите нам, примите участие!

Помогите Замена

Тема в разделе "Разработка плагинов для новичков", создана пользователем BeYkeR, 27 апр 2013.

  1. Автор темы
    BeYkeR

    BeYkeR Старожил Девелопер Пользователь

    Баллы:
    173
    У меня есть такой код:

    Код:
            player.getWorld().unloadChunk(player.getLocation().getChunk().getX(), player.getLocation().getChunk().getZ());
            player.getWorld().refreshChunk(player.getLocation().getChunk().getX(), player.getLocation().getChunk().getZ());
    После этого все мобы становятся дергнутыми, если ли другой способ такого обновления чанков только без поддергиваний ?
     
  2. Den_Abr

    Den_Abr Старожил Девелопер Пользователь

    Баллы:
    173
    Skype:
    Den_Abr
    Имя в Minecraft:
    Den_Abr
    Попробуй спавнить мобов заново после обновления
     
  3. Автор темы
    BeYkeR

    BeYkeR Старожил Девелопер Пользователь

    Баллы:
    173
    не подкинешь код :)
     
  4. Jampire

    Jampire Старожил Пользователь

    Баллы:
    173
    Skype:
    jampire-h
    Имя в Minecraft:
    Jampire
    забей всех мобов чанка во временный массив как Entity и удали а потом после действий восстанови всех мобов из этого массива.

    как забить всех мобов в массив я думаю объяснять не стоит.
     
  5. gamelax

    gamelax Старожил Пользователь

    Баллы:
    103
    Имя в Minecraft:
    gamelax
    @Den_Abr,@Jampire, это возможно и избавит от эффекта "поддергиваний", но при этом создаст новый - "мигание".
    @BeYkeR, обойтись без выгрузки чанка не можете?
     
    zuma2 нравится это.
  6. Автор темы
    BeYkeR

    BeYkeR Старожил Девелопер Пользователь

    Баллы:
    173
    Думаю нет.
     
    slavik123123123 нравится это.
  7. Den_Abr

    Den_Abr Старожил Девелопер Пользователь

    Баллы:
    173
    Skype:
    Den_Abr
    Имя в Minecraft:
    Den_Abr
    player.getLocation().getChunk().getEntities() вернёт массив сущностей в чанке. Циклом спавни заново
     

Поделиться этой страницей